Transaction 4e37267a4848fb3256de4087249f31a966871771494e3139a29d643940aebc73

1 Input
2 Outputs
  • 4e37267a4848fb3256de4087249f31a966871771494e3139a29d643940aebc73:0
  • value  251288
    address  13vYLGXWHJdEN4AiCTsojSoWch7ab4UJaB
  • 4e37267a4848fb3256de4087249f31a966871771494e3139a29d643940aebc73:1
  • value  342702
    address  1NiGPMhQjPpzsBPv84b6tmq2RX4RVRXH2V